FalconStor Brings VAAI Support To Every Storage Array

September 1, 2011 By Stephen Leave a Comment

FalconStor Software announced this week that Network Storage Server (NSS), their SAN virtualization solution, now supports VMware VAAI. This is big news for two reasons: Is the first time a smaller storage company has added VAAI support, and this is the first software virtualization product to do so.
